fixed injector
This commit is contained in:
		
							parent
							
								
									6d2b5ed377
								
							
						
					
					
						commit
						ce31050dce
					
				| @ -94,12 +94,14 @@ echo "$server" | grep -F '[' | grep -F ']' && { | |||||||
|   port=$(echo "$server" | grep -oE '\]:[0-9]+' | cut -d ':' -f2) |   port=$(echo "$server" | grep -oE '\]:[0-9]+' | cut -d ':' -f2) | ||||||
| } | } | ||||||
| 
 | 
 | ||||||
|  | sleep 2; | ||||||
|  | 
 | ||||||
| curl --cacert "$server_crt" \ | curl --cacert "$server_crt" \ | ||||||
|   --resolve dtrfs-api:${port}:${ip} \ |   --resolve dtrfs-api:${port}:${ip} \ | ||||||
|   "https://dtrfs-api:${port}/report" > "${server_report}.base64" |   "https://dtrfs-api:${port}/report" > "${server_report}.base64" | ||||||
| 
 | 
 | ||||||
| cat "${server_report}.base64" | basenc --base64url -d > "$server_report" | cat "${server_report}.base64" | basenc --base64url -d > "$server_report" | ||||||
| rm "${server_report}.base64"  | # rm "${server_report}.base64"  | ||||||
| 
 | 
 | ||||||
| report_crt_hash=$( snpguest display report "$server_report" \ | report_crt_hash=$( snpguest display report "$server_report" \ | ||||||
|   | grep "Report Data" -A 4 | tail -4 | tr '\n' ' ' | sed 's/\s//g') |   | grep "Report Data" -A 4 | tail -4 | tr '\n' ' ' | sed 's/\s//g') | ||||||
| @ -126,7 +128,7 @@ mkdir -p "$amd_certs_dir" | |||||||
| # TODO: add support for Genoa, Bergamo, Siena and Turin | # TODO: add support for Genoa, Bergamo, Siena and Turin | ||||||
| # Or at least for Genoa... | # Or at least for Genoa... | ||||||
| [[ -f "${cert_dir}/ask-milan.pem" ]] || { | [[ -f "${cert_dir}/ask-milan.pem" ]] || { | ||||||
|   snpguest fetch ca pem milan "$amd_certs_dir" --endorser vcek |   snpguest fetch ca pem "$amd_certs_dir" milan --endorser vcek | ||||||
|   mv "${amd_certs_dir}/ask.pem" "${cert_dir}/ask-milan.pem"  |   mv "${amd_certs_dir}/ask.pem" "${cert_dir}/ask-milan.pem"  | ||||||
|   mv "${amd_certs_dir}/ark.pem" "${cert_dir}/ark-milan.pem"  |   mv "${amd_certs_dir}/ark.pem" "${cert_dir}/ark-milan.pem"  | ||||||
| } | } | ||||||
|  | |||||||
		Loading…
	
		Reference in New Issue
	
	Block a user